How it's calculated

No black boxes — here is the exact math behind your estimate, so you can check it or adapt it for your own quote.

  1. 1Wall area (ft²) = length × height
  2. 2Bricks = wall area × 7 (standard modular bricks per ft², including mortar)
  3. 3Bricks with waste = ⌈ bricks × (1 + waste% ÷ 100) ⌉
  4. 4Cost = bricks × price per brick

Worked example

A 20 ft × 8 ft brick wall with a 10% waste allowance.

Frequently asked questions

How many bricks do I need per square foot?
For standard modular brick with 3/8-inch mortar joints, plan on about 7 bricks per square foot of wall face. Multiply your wall area by 7, then add roughly 10% for breakage and cuts.
How many bricks are in a 20×8 wall?
A 20 ft × 8 ft wall is 160 square feet, which needs about 1,120 bricks before waste, or roughly 1,232 once you add 10% for breakage. Double these figures for a wall that is two wythes (bricks) thick.
Does this include mortar?
The 7-bricks-per-square-foot figure already accounts for standard mortar joint thickness, so the brick count is realistic. The mortar itself is a separate material — budget roughly one 80 lb bag of mortar mix per 30–35 bricks.
